Why read it?

1 author picked Frederick Law Olmsted and the Boston Park System as one of their favorite books. Why do they recommend it?

This book reminds me of a spell in Boston, in my first job, and I acquired it then as I was eager to take the opportunity to explore its famous park system. This title was recommended to me as the main source of reference. I was immediately attracted to it because it was well-illustrated and with a direct, clear, and accessible text that explained the progress of the project.

To me, it provided a concise context and background for the park system that became prototypical as ‘the emerald necklace,’ not only in the USA but also internationally. I like the…
